You never quite know what you'll get with a new High Llamas album. That's certainly not a complaint—but a reflection of the insatiable curiosity and adventurous spirit of the band's founder and leader Sean O'Hagan. In recent times, he embarked on typically eclectic projects, including scoring the Safdie Brothers' 2022 film Funny Pages and contributing to The Coral's 2023 album Sea of Mirrors.
For Hey Panda—the first High Llamas album since 2016's antique-pop opus Here Come the Rattling Trees—O'Hagan was inspired by the world-shifting production of the late J Dilla. "Dilla reshaped the world," he has said. "We live in the finest non-judgmental musical times where the legacies of soul, jazz and lo-fi indie have produced a hybrid of generous and stunning creativity. I want Hey Panda to be of this generation."
It's a lofty goal, but Hey Panda successfully weaves together elements from all of those genres, encompassing bubbly pop ("Bade Amey"), glitchy beats (the hip-hop-influenced "Toriafan"), and whimsical electro (the strings-augmented "Sister Friends"). O'Hagan's spirit of collaboration is also strong. "How the Best Was Won" and "Hungriest Man" are co-writes with Bonnie "Prince" Billy and, unsurprisingly, both are highlights: The former resembles the watery electro of James Blake, while the latter is dreamy soul-folk.
Hey Panda isn't totally divorced from the High Llamas' past; among other things, the sun-kissed bubblegum electro highlight "Fall Off the Mountain" is a higher-energy version of 1998's Cold and Bouncy. But O'Hagan's songwriting feels strikingly modern on Hey Panda—leading to refreshing (and refreshed) pop music that's a pure delight. © Annie Zaleski/Qobuz
